How what is md5's application can Save You Time, Stress, and Money.
How what is md5's application can Save You Time, Stress, and Money.
Blog Article
False Feeling of Security: Ongoing use of MD5 in any potential can develop a Wrong perception of stability and forestall corporations from adopting additional sturdy stability practices.
The following move mixed factors up, and we transformed the hexadecimal consequence into binary, to ensure we could simply see the 7 bit remaining-shift. After we adjusted it back again to hexadecimal, The end result was:
Argon2: Argon2 is definitely the winner of your Password Hashing Level of competition and is taken into account one of the most secure and productive password hashing algorithms. It permits fantastic-tuning of memory and time expenditures, offering higher flexibility and defense towards components-based mostly attacks.
Things modify again by the 33rd Procedure, once the H functionality is employed for the duration of your third round. The fourth spherical commences for the 49th operation, as well as the I perform is utilized instead.
MD5 has Traditionally been used in electronic signatures and certificates. A electronic signature normally consists of creating a hash of a information after which encrypting that hash with a private critical to produce a signature. The receiver can then verify the signature by decrypting it utilizing the sender’s public essential and evaluating it With all the hash of the initial information. Nonetheless, as a consequence of MD5’s vulnerability to collision attacks, it really is no more recommended to utilize MD5 for electronic signatures or certificates in Cybersecurity Education Classes .
Notable security breaches connected to MD5 vulnerabilities incorporate the Flame malware exploiting an MD5 collision vulnerability and the LinkedIn knowledge breach, which uncovered unsalted MD5-hashed passwords. These incidents spotlight the threats connected with MD5 in modern-day cybersecurity.
Even so, it might be much more practical to seek advice from the next write-up on modular arithmetic, because modular addition is a little bit diverse for the modular operations we mentioned previously.
For easy hash generation desires, this on-line Software offers a quick and straightforward way to produce hashes on desire. I really suggest bookmarking it on your hashing desires!
Quite a few facts breaches concerned attackers exploiting MD5 vulnerabilities in hashed password databases. After they attained the hashed passwords, they utilised pre-picture attacks to expose the plaintext passwords, Placing person accounts at risk.
Obtain Command: In programs and networks, authentication is accustomed to confirm the identity of users or units. This makes certain that only licensed entities can accessibility delicate means or accomplish distinct check here actions, lowering the risk of unauthorized access.
Things change at the start of round two. Its to start with Procedure, the seventeenth Total, starts with a special perform. The F functionality is changed because of the G operate, which can be utilized for operations seventeen by way of 32. The G operate is as follows:
The brand new values for B, C and D are set from the F purpose in a similar way as during the prior operation.
An assault the place an attacker employs the hash worth of a identified message to compute the hash of a longer information, exploiting hash functionality vulnerabilities.
Each and every of these sixteen values work as inputs to the advanced set of functions which are represented by Each individual “16 functions of…” rectangle. Once again, these 4 “16 operations of…” rectangles stand for the four distinctive rounds, With all the a person at the very best symbolizing the first spherical, though the lowest just one will be the fourth spherical. While Each and every of such M inputs are used in each round, These are added in several orders.